Steps to reproduce:

  • open any project file
  • remove items from the sidebar (right-click, Remove Selected Files..., Delete Reference)
  • add some files in related parent folders through the Finder or close and reopen the project, i.e. do anything that causes Project+ to refresh the directory contents
  • result: the removed items reappear in the sidebar

This is quite annoying behavior. I have a project that deals with a lot of temporary files which it stores in a subfolder. If this subfolder is in the file list, switching to TextMate takes several seconds while every file in that folder is re-examined. I need to exclude that folder from that project, but Project+ keeps reviving it at odd times.
